geopy সহজেই একটি বিশ্ব মানচিত্র উপস্থাপনা অঙ্কিত করা যেতে পারে যে ভৌগলিক স্থানাঙ্ক মধ্যে ইত্যাদি ঠিকানা, শহর, নগর, দেশ, মত তথ্য রূপান্তর তৃতীয় পক্ষের geocoders ব্যবহার করে.
রূপান্তর স্থানাঙ্ক ঠিকানা এবং তদ্বিপরীত থেকে, উভয় উপায়ে যায়.
এই ছাড়াও, geopy হিসাবে ভাল দুটি বিন্দুর মধ্যে দূরত্ব পরিমাপ করার জন্য ব্যবহার করা যেতে পারে.
সমর্থিত geocoding সেবা:
- ইয়াহু বস
- Geocoder.us
- বিং ম্যাপস এপিআই
- গুগল Geocoding API- টি
- ওপেনস্ট্রীটম্যাপ Nominatim
- ESRI ArcGIS
geopy পাইথন প্রোগ্রামিং ভাষা, 2.x এবং 3.x এর প্রধান সংস্করণ উভয় সঙ্গে কাজ করে
এই রিলিজে নতুন কি:.
<উল >
সংস্করণ 1.8.0 নতুন কি:
- যোগ:
- NaviData Geocoder যোগ করা হয়েছে. NaviData দ্বারা সরবরাহিত.
- পরিবর্তন:
- LiveAddress এখন HTTPS দ্বারা সংযোগের প্রয়োজন. আপনি প্রকল্প সেট, আপনি এখন একটি ConfigurationError পাবেন বরং ডিফল্ট HTTPS দ্বারা আর, HTTP- র করা.
সংস্করণ 1.7.0 নতুন কি:
- যোগ:
- IGNFrance Geocoder.
- সংশোধন করা হয়েছে:
- বিং ত্রুটি কোড জন্য প্রতিক্রিয়া শরীর পরীক্ষা করা হবে.
সংস্করণ 1.6.0 নতুন কি:
- যোগ:
- পাইথন 3.2 এবং PyPy3 সামঞ্জস্য.
সংস্করণ 1.4.0 নতুন কি:
- যোগ:
- Mapquest.reverse () মেথড যোগ করা হয়েছে. Dody Suria Wijaya দ্বারা সরবরাহিত.
- বিং এর Geocoder এখন ঐচ্ছিক আর্গুমেন্ট, & quot গ্রহণ Oskholl দ্বারা সরবরাহিত.
সংস্কৃতি & quot ;, & quot; includeNeighborhood & quot ;, & quot; অন্তর্ভুক্ত & quot ;.
সংস্করণ 1.1.6 নতুন কি:
- যোগ:
- GeoNames.reverse () যোগ করা হয়েছে.
- GoogleV3.timezone () যোগ করা হয়েছে. এটি একটি সময়ে একটি অবস্থান দেওয়া জন্য কার্যকর অঞ্চল দেবার একটি pytz বস্তু ফেরৎ (এখন ডিফল্টরূপে).
সংস্করণ 1.1.1 নতুন কি:
- সংশোধন করা হয়েছে:
- পাইথন 3 সামঞ্জস্য.
সংস্করণ 0.98.1 নতুন কি:
- সংশোধন করা হয়েছে:
- Mapquest Geocoder তার প্রশ্নের সৃষ্টি FORMAT_STRING ব্যবহার করা হয়নি.
- Geocoders ভুল সব SSLError ব্যতিক্রম জন্য একটি GeocoderTimedOut ব্যতিক্রম উত্থাপিত.
সংস্করণ 0.94.2 নতুন কি:
- যোগ:
- যে লাইসেন্স ফাইল জেলা প্যাকেজের মধ্যে অন্তর্ভুক্ত করা হয় MANIFEST.in তাই
- আপডেট:
- ইয়াহু Geocoder সেকেলে MapsService, V1 API- এর পরিবর্তে নতুন PlaceFinder API- টি ব্যবহার করে.
সংস্করণ 0.94.1 নতুন কি:
- যোগ:
- টেস্ট স্যুট গুগল, বিং, ইয়াহু, GeocoderDotUS জন্য geocoding পরীক্ষা, এবং GeoNames geocoders অন্তর্ভুক্ত করা হয়েছে.
- একটি MapQuest এর OpenMapQuest API- র জন্য Geocoder ব্যাক.
- পরিবর্তন:
- '.
- ইয়াহু Geocoder এখন, & quot ব্যবহার করে; এপিআই দৃঢ়তা জন্য Tuple ফিরে বিন্যাস (ঠিকানা, (পুস্তিকার, LON)) বরং অনথিভুক্ত অবস্থান () বস্তু,. (সমৃদ্ধ তথ্য দিয়ে অবজেক্ট ফিরে মান ভবিষ্যতে বাস্তবায়িত করা হবে.)
- যোগ করা হয়েছে __repr__ এবং __str__ দূরত্ব.
- সংশোধন করা হয়েছে:
- বিং Geocoder এখন সঠিকভাবে কাজ করে. এক্সএমএল বদলে JSON ফেরত পদ্ধতি ব্যবহার করা হয়েছে. 'Output_format` সবসময় উপেক্ষা করা হয়েছে এবং বর্তমানে অবচিত হয়েছে.
- GeocoderDotUS এখন সঠিকভাবে কাজ করে. বরং XMLRPC চেয়ে আরো কম্প্যাক্ট এবং CSV ফিরে পদ্ধতি ব্যবহার করা হয়েছে.
- স্থায়ী, & quot; মুদ্রণ করুন & quot; বিং ব্যাক বিবৃতি. কোন মুদ্রণ বিবৃতি থাকা.
- , geopy এখন (simplejson একটি কপি যা থোকায়) একটি সিস্টেম ইনস্টল `django` জন্য দেখায়.
- দূরত্ব উপর __cmp__ বাস্তবায়ন.
এটি ব্যবহার করে যে ব্যাক-এন্ডের অবচিত হয়েছে output_format`
পুরাতন, & quot;
সিস্টেমের জন্য 'json` এবং' simplejson` চেক ছাড়াও
যে দূরত্ব বস্তু একে অপরের বিরুদ্ধে তুলনা করা যেতে পারে তাই
সংস্করণ 0.94 নতুন কি:
- যোগ: আংশিক পরীক্ষা স্যুট এখন, & quot মাধ্যমে চালানো যেতে পারে; setup.py পরীক্ষা করুন & quot;
- : রূপান্তরিত ইস্যু 5., & quot; মুদ্রণ করুন & quot; এটির বিবৃতি WSGI সঙ্গে সামঞ্জস্য অনুমতি কল.
- সংশোধন করা হয়েছে:. ইস্যু 16 গুগল geocoder ব্যাক এখন নির্দিষ্ট ব্যর্থতা স্থিতিগুলিকে আরো বর্ণনামূলক ব্যতিক্রম ছোঁড়া
- সংশোধন করা হয়েছে: সেটআপ জন্য install_requires সমস্যা 18 যোগ simplejson. ব্যবহারের নেটিভ (পাইথন 2.6 + + / 3.0 + +) JSON মডিউল যদি পাওয়া যায়.
- সংশোধন করা হয়েছে: 180 / -180 এবং 90 / -90 অতিক্রম মান জন্য ইস্যু 21 এবং ইস্যু 25. দূরত্ব হিসাব এখন একটি ত্রুটি উত্থাপন পরিবর্তে মোড়ানো করুন .
- :. তারা একটি ব্যতিক্রম নিক্ষেপ করবেন না, যাতে ইস্যু 22. পয়েন্ট বস্তুর স্ট্রিং উপস্থাপনা সংশোধন করা হয়েছে
- সংশোধন করা হয়েছে:. কারণে অত্যন্ত ঘনিষ্ঠ পয়েন্ট পয়েন্ট স্পষ্টতা ভাসমান GreatCircleDistance ValueErrors স্থায়ী সমস্যা 23.
সংশোধন করা হয়েছে
সংশোধন করা হয়েছে
পাওয়া মন্তব্যসমূহ না